Cold Cases

Wyoming law enforcement agencies are working cooperatively on unsolved cases located throughout the State of Wyoming. A brief summary of each case and unsolved homicide case is provided. Homicide, October 2001, Mills, Natrona County, Wyoming. On October 20, 2001, in the early morning hours, a Mills Police Officer, on patrol in the eastern portion of Mills, Wyoming, observed a person laying in the parking lot of the Wagon Wheel Roller Skating Rink, 305 Vanhorn Avenue, Mills, Wyoming. Upon approaching the subject, the officer discovered 27 year old Daniel "Danny" Moser laying face down in the parking lot with life threatening injuries. Daniel Moser was transported the Wyoming Medical Center, but succumbed to the injuries he sustained. Danny Moser was a resident of the neighboring City of Casper, Wyoming, and had visited Casper bars on the night before the murder. Homicide, June 21, 2001, Laramie County, Wyoming: On June 21, 2001, an unknown male suspect shot James Kamai to death on West College Drive approximately 75 yards west of the South Greeley Highway. Kamai and the suspect may have been involved in a traffic dispute at the time of the murder. Based on witness information, the department is continuing to look for three possible vehicles used by the suspect: a small black pickup with an older white camper shell, the pickup had gray primer spots on the passenger door and possibly on the passenger side; a small red pickup with a white camper shell; and a normal-size black pickup with gray primer spots on the passenger door and possibly on the passenger side. Missing Person/Unsolved Case, July 24, 1997, Fremont County, Wyoming: On July 24, 1997, Amy Wroe Bechtel, age 24, disappeared while jogging the Loop Road area between Lander and South Pass in Fremont County, Wyoming. Her car was found parked along the road. An extensive search of the area has failed to yield clues as to her location. Amy Wroe Bechtel is a white female, 115 pounds with blond hair and blue eyes. Homicide, July 13, 1990, Sheridan County, Wyoming: On July 13, 1990, the body of Jackie Lee McLean, age 47, was found near mile marker 27 on the east side of Interstate 90 in Sheridan County, Wyoming. He had been shot eight times in the head. McLean was last seen in Rapid City, South Dakota on July 8, 1990. He had left Rapid City for Hill City, South Dakota. Homicide, October 18, 1988, Jackson County, Colorado and Carbon County, Wyoming: On October 18, 1988, the victim was found on Platte River Road, East of Colorado State Route 125, approximately 17 miles north of Walden, Jackson County, Colorado. The victim had multiple gun shot wounds to the chest, back and a single gunshot wound to the head. Subsequent investigation indicates the victim may have been killed in Carbon County, Wyoming and the body left in Colorado. No identification was found on the body and attempts to identify the victim through missing persons, fingerprints, photographs and information flyers have been unsuccessful. The victim is a white male, 140-150 pounds, brown hair and brown eyes, approximately 21 to 31 years of age. Homicide, August 6, 1981, Converse County, Wyoming: On August 6, 1981, Belinda May Grantham, age 20, was found in the North Platte River near a bridge in Glenrock, Converse County, Wyoming. She had a rope tied around her neck weighted to a rock. She had been strangled. She was last seen at the Natrona County Fair in Casper, Wyoming. Homicide, June, 1980, Sweetwater County, Wyoming On June 4, 1980, 65 year old Lee Romero, was murdered by a drive by around 3:00am near Bunning Park in Rock Springs. The vehicle driver stated two unknown Hispanic males pulled up next to them in a Chevrolet Monte Carlo or similar car, fired several rounds and fled the scene. The vehicle was driven by a blonde female. Homicide, August, 1979, Sweetwater County, Wyoming (Robert Miller) On August 5, 1979 at about 3:45 A.M. twenty-six year old Robert Miller was shot outside the A&D Saloon on North Front Street in Rock Springs after a verbal altercation in the street. Witnesses at the scene gave the impression that Miller and his assailant were getting along moments before the argument and subsequent shooting, implying that the shooter might have been an acquaintance of Miller's. Homicide, April 15, 1978, Platte County, Wyoming: In February, 1978, Stella Ellen McClean, age 45, a resident of Gering, Nebraska, disappeared at a restaurant in Scottsbluff, Nebraska. Her decapitated body was found near Interstate 25 in Platte County, Wyoming on April 15, 1978, approximately two (2) miles North of Wheatland, Wyoming. No clothing or identification was found with the body. In March, 1983, the body was identified as that of Stella McClean.
